#0411cb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0411cb is composed of 1.6% red, 6.7%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98% cyan, 91.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 236.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.1% and a lightness of 40.6%. #0411cb color hex could be obtained by blending #0822ff with #000097.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

Shades and Tints of #0411cb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00010b is the darkest color, while #f6f7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0411cb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#64646b is the less saturated color, while #0411cb is the most saturated one.
